Universities announce admission scores for 2015
The "input" admission scores of all schools are not lower than the input quality assurance threshold that the Ministry of Education and Training will announce.
Currently, universities and colleges across the country have announced 2015 enrollment information, in which some schools have announced the admission scores and the conditions for preliminary application screening.
In 2015, most universities and colleges used the results of the national high school exam for admission. The entrance scores of the schools were not lower than the threshold to ensure the quality of the entrance exam that the Ministry of Education and Training would announce after the national high school exam results were available. Using the same results of the national high school exam, some schools, mainly the "top" schools above, set additional admission conditions to screen applications. The method is to select the average score of the subjects in the group of 3 subjects for admission, or the average score of the years in high school.

Mr. Nguyen Huu Tu, Vice Principal of Hanoi Medical University, said: This year, the school will have additional preliminary conditions, which is also a part of screening candidates and also ensures more accurate admission. For the medical system, the school requires that the average of each subject, the subjects that candidates will be admitted to Hanoi Medical University, is above 7 points. For the bachelor's system, it is above 6 points. Thus, the requirement for candidates is to have an assessment of the entire learning process in high school.
Some schools, although not requiring additional preliminary conditions, announce the score for receiving applications such as: Hanoi University only accepts applications from candidates with a total score of 3 subjects including Math, Literature, Foreign Language of the high school exam of 15 points or higher on a 10-point scale, without multiplying the coefficient; National Economics University will consider admission for each major, the admission score is at least 2 points higher than the threshold to ensure input quality of the Ministry...
Mr. Pham Quang Trung, Vice Principal of the National Economics University, said: In 2015, the school did not set those thresholds, but this year, the National Economics University will have a floor score for each major. Each major has its own floor score. Thus, there may be majors with a floor score of 26-27 points, but conversely, there may also be majors with a floor score of only 17, 18, or 19 points.
According to statistics from the Ministry of Education and Training, some schools also use other admission methods such as using the results of the national high school exam combined with academic records. This group of schools is mainly non-public schools, newly established schools and schools with difficulty in recruiting students. Special schools such as the Academy of Journalism and Communication, Ho Chi Minh City University of Law use the results of the high school exam and additional specialized subjects. The group of schools in the field of culture and arts use the results of the national high school exam or consider admission and additional aptitude tests. Currently, only Hanoi National University organizes its own exam with a capacity assessment test for admission./.
